In contemporary buddhist communities, householder is often used synonymously with laity, or nonmonastics the buddhist notion of householder is often contrasted with that of wandering ascetics pali.

Most broadly, it refers to any layperson, and most narrowly, to a wealthy and prestigious familial patriarch. The path of purification, is the great treatise on theravada buddhist doctrine written by buddhaghosa approximately in the 5th century in sri lanka.
